When Santiago Buitrago (Bogotá, 1999) was handed the Bahrain McLaren kit at the team's training camp in Hvar (Croatia) last December, he experienced an overflowing sensation. A 'high'. He realized where he had gone: from the most modest amateur team in Italy to one of the most technological in the world. A kind of huge jeweler hid the brightly colored clothes that will premiere on January 19 at the Australian Tour Down Under. " So many uniforms that I couldn't even count . Before they gave me four for the whole year." In Australia, where his season begins today, he will realize even more about what is being done in the first division of cycling, the WorldTour circuit. He is the second youngest runner in the cast, second only to the local Tyler Lindorff, enrolled in an Australian group full of Sub23.

There were doubts in the Bahrain McLaren. At first, his coaches thought of him for the debut in Oceania, but they momentarily recalled: it was a baptism too hard for a boy they barely knew. They told him that it would be better to premiere on the Tour of the Valencian Community . Santiago Buitrago was not in a position to demand anything, any career was worth it, although he did want to enter competition when before and in a WorldTour race. His attitude and the situation of the rest of the staff relocated him on the trip to Adelaide. " The Tour Down Under I've seen it a lot on television and I liked the idea of ​​running it, " he tells us. He got away with it.

Santiago Buitrago inherited his older sister's bicycle at age six and began pedaling in his neighborhood of Bogotá, where he had a closed road to traffic to, playing, imagine "that he was a climber or a packer." The little Bogota then started an adventure that these days, 14 years later, reaches the greatest world competition with the shirt of one of the great teams.

"Train me and take care of me"

" At the age of 11 I was able to go out with my dad to give us a little bit of an hour or an hour and a half on Saturdays and Sundays," the 20-year-old runner tells this journalist, who remembers that he took part in his first "Mountaineering competition, in a town called Ventaquemada without uniform or anything". It was sixth. "And from that moment on, I wanted to train and take care of myself to be a cyclist, as I told my dad." With the money of the "awards" he bought a uniform and a pair of shoes with which he already felt like a cyclist of the future .

The Esteban Chaves Foundation recruited him only five years ago, at 15 in Buitrago. The youth was making a name for himself in local cycling. " The presence of Esteban Chaves motivated us a lot. He trained with us when he was in Colombia and was pending. He told us about his experiences in Europe and taught us. He was super motivating, he helped us a lot, " acknowledges the Colombian neoprofessional.

Already in sub 23, Santiago Buitrago went to the subsidiary of Manzana Postobón, AV Villas, the perfect showcase . And very hard, as he reminds us. "In Colombia there are no specific races, so I went from competing with children to doing it with the elites, which is very hard. You have to train much more. That year 2018 my most beautiful experience was to be in the Tour of Colombia and to finish it after 15 difficult days. "

SON OF MASTER AND CARPENTER

"And from there, to Europe," he smiles. In 2019, still amateur at Team Cinelli, by the hand of his agent, Paolo Alberati, the same one who took Egan Bernal to Androni Giocattoli in 2016 . He was sought by a family in Rapallo , near Genoa, which is where he settled and will continue until the European spring comes his parents. " Between July and August it came to me that Bahrain was interested in signing me. Paolo called me and when everything was finalized I was super-excited . It was what I wanted, but I did not imagine that it would happen so quickly," says Buitrago.

His mother, a teacher in the nursery school, who suffered so much from the boy's falls, and his father, a carpenter who had inoculated the bug of cycling, "were super proud" of him.

He is aware that he must take the pulse of this new dimension of cycling. Climber and he walked not considered wrong in the specialty of trial, but has learned: "You know that in Colombia can win the time trials, but get to Europe and is altogether different from me like my mountain, the best long and. several ports the same day. With these corridors of the Bahrain McLaren I will learn great things. " He dreams of reaching the height of the winner of the Tour de France, Egan Bernal , "and of the Colombians who succeed in the WorldTour, but the road is difficult and you have to prepare very well."
